Job Requisition ID # 25WD89159 Position Overview The Global Partner Programs team at Autodesk is seeking a versatile individual with experience in enablement project/program management within the channel partner ecosystem. This position will focus on driving the marketing enablement of our diverse channel partners (including Solution Providers and Value-Added Distributors) through the preparation, delivery, and facilitation of enablement programs aimed at increasing their marketing capacity and capability. The role involves executing projects defined by the Global Partner team leadership. Responsibilities include creating and managing project timelines, documentation, meeting facilitation, coordinating content from internal subject matter experts, workflow management, and quality assurance. Interactions will primarily take place via Zoom/Teams, with face-to-face meetings as necessary and appropriate. Given the global nature of the role, these interactions may regularly occur outside typical local business hours. To accommodate interactions across different time zones while maintaining a healthy work-life balance, the work is expected to be performed remotely/from home, with optional visits to the local Autodesk office. Responsibilities Driving awareness, support, adoption, and participation in partner marketing enablement programs Coordinate timelines, communications, and delivery across multiple teams to ensure successful rollout of program components Maintain global relationships through timely and effective communication Support the delivery of custom partner marketing training tracks based on type and skill sets/capabilities of partners Report on program effectiveness through internal tools and dashboards on a pre-set cadence, track trends, highlights and areas for improvement Maintain enablement program and key initiatives focused on short term delivery (within a quarter) Organize and monitor interconnected initiatives Develop and control deadlines, budgets, and activities that support the program Proactively communicate status, risk, and updates to key stakeholders Assume responsibility for the program’s stakeholders and vendors Support maximized ROI of program initiatives Prepare and deliver reports for key stakeholders as required Minimum Qualifications Excellent program management and organizational skills, including the ability to manage multiple, complex projects simultaneously Ability to execute, establish priorities, and meet swift deadlines in a fast-paced, rapidly changing environment Strong understanding of marketing methodologies, processes and best practices Excellent relationship management skills Exceptional written, verbal, presentation and communication skills in English Proactive, self-directed and results-oriented Ability to travel up to 25% of the time 3+ years of experience in partner marketing and/or enablement Minimum of 3 years of related experience with a Bachelor’s degree; or 2 years with a Master’s degree; or equivalent work experience Learn More About Autodesk Welcome to Autodesk!
